In response to a tragic attack on a Manchester synagogue that resulted in the deaths of two men, Britain's interior minister, Shabana Mahmood, has vowed to intensify the government's fight against antisemitism.
During an interview with Times Radio on Friday, Mahmood emphasized the government's commitment to addressing this issue, saying, "We will redouble our efforts."
She also announced a comprehensive review of all strategies currently employed to combat antisemitism, signaling a strong governmental response to the threat.
